This is the Hamann Hawk based on the Mercedes Ben SLS AMG, and by the judging by that very unique blend of colors, it’s actually the show car that was unveiled in Geneva last year. French supercar spotter Alex Smalik was the one posted this particular video, but Monaco is literally crawling with camera and tele-lenzes right now.
The Hamann Hawk is an extreme incarnation of the SLS, featuring a the Hamann Hawk, the project screams “tuning!”, as it covers the car in a two-tone finish that mixes the Everose Gold color with carbon fiber. The SLS wears a widebody kit that really transforms the vehicle and also includes carbon fiber elements. The icing on the aerodynamic cake is a massive rear wing, also made of the lightweight material.
On the engine front, the naturally aspirated 6.2-liter AMG V8 now features a ew manifolds, a custom exhaust that is made of titanium, a sports air filter, as well as an ECU remap, with the unit now producing 636 hp and 680 Nm of torque.
